$70 Billion in Unclaimed Money in the U.S.: How to Check If Your Name Is on the List Today

More than $70 billion in unclaimed money is being held by U.S. states right now.

According to the National Association of Unclaimed Property Administrators, about 1 in 7 Americans may have money waiting.

 

Where This Money Comes From

Unclaimed funds usually come from everyday financial activity, such as:

  • Old bank accounts

  • Uncashed checks or refunds

  • Insurance payouts

  • Stocks and dividends

This happens when companies lose contact with you due to address or name changes, or inactive accounts.

Does the Money Expire?

No. States are required to hold unclaimed money indefinitely until it is claimed.

Avoid Paying Fees

  • You do not need to pay to search or claim

  • State agencies do not charge fees

  • Be cautious of anyone asking for upfront payment
